During … WebAn asthma flare-up: Can come on slowly, over hours, days, or even weeks or Can happen very quickly, over minutes. You’re having an asthma flare-up if: Your reliever puffer isn’t helping you, or symptoms come back within 3 hours of using it. You’re wheezing a lot, have a very tight chest, or you’re coughing a lot over one or more days.

Web20 mrt. 2024 · This causes asthma symptoms, also known as an asthma episode, flare-up, or attack. It can happen at any time. Mild symptoms may only last a few minutes while more severe asthma symptoms can last hours or days.
